Shah Rukh Khan’s Jawan

In a spectacular display of box office prowess, Shah Rukh Khan’s second release of the year, “Jawan,” surpassed expectations. Outperforming his earlier film “Pathaan,” released four years after “Zero,” “Jawan” stormed into the Rs 350 crore club in a mere 9 days, amassing an impressive Rs 366 crore.

Ranbir Kapoor’s Animal

The collaboration between Ranbir Kapoor and director Sandeep Reddy Vanga resulted in the creation of a box office behemoth – “Animal.” Not only did it claim the title of the highest-grossing A-rated film in Indian cinema, but it also became Ranbir’s biggest hit to date. The film achieved the Rs 350 crore milestone in just 9 days, with earnings soaring to Rs 355 crore.

Sunny Deol’s Tara Singh Returns

Sunny Deol’s reprisal of his iconic character, Tara Singh, after a hiatus of 22 years resonated strongly with audiences. The film entered the Rs 350 crore club in a commendable 10 days, accumulating an impressive Rs 375 crore.

Baahubali 2 – The Conclusion

SS Rajamouli’s magnum opus, “Baahubali 2 – The Conclusion,” was a national phenomenon eagerly anticipated across the country. The film, unraveling the saga of Baahubali and Bhalladeva, achieved the Rs 350 crore milestone on the 12th day, with box office collections soaring to Rs 360 crore.

Rocky Bhai’s Triumph – KGF Chapter 2

The fervor surrounding Rocky Bhai’s journey reached a crescendo, with fans across the nation rallying for his global conquest. “KGF Chapter 2” on its 16th day, the film joined the elite Rs 350 crore club, hitting an impressive Rs 353 crore mark.
